Skip to content

ingrid-mo/proyectoFinalADL

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Advertencia: Es posible que requira forzar la siguiente dependencia react-swipeable-views

npm install react-swipeable-views --force

Importante: Información crucial:

Proyecto final para la Academia Desafio Latam

Descripción del proyecto

Colaboradores

Requisitos antes de la instalación

  • Node versión recomendada nodes

Procedimiento para iniciar el proyecto

  • Crear base de datos
  • Clonar el proyecto
  • Ir hacia el directorio del proyecto

Instalar dependencias:

Instalar dependencias para el backend

  cd server
  npm install

NOTA IMPORTANTE debe crear el archivo .env

  • como se indica en el ejemplo debe crear el archivo .env con la informacion del archivo .env.example en la caperta backend

Levantar proyecto

  npm run dev

abrir otro terminal para levantar el proyecto

Instalar dependencias para el frontend

  cd client
  npm install

Levantar proyecto

  npm run dev

Dependencias

Dependencias Frontend

  • Vite - Herramienta de construcción rápida para proyectos web.
  • React - Biblioteca de JavaScript para construir interfaces de usuario.
  • axios - Cliente HTTP basado en promesas para el navegador y Node.js.
  • sweetalert2 - Librería de alertas y diálogos.
  • Material-UI - Biblioteca de componentes de React para un desarrollo web rápido y adaptable.

Dependencias Backend

  • javascript - El lenguaje de programación principal para el backend.
  • Express - Framework para Node.js.
  • nodemon - Herramienta que ayuda a desarrollar aplicaciones basadas en Node.js reiniciando automáticamente la aplicación cuando se detectan cambios de archivo.
  • standardjs - Herramienta de formato y análisis de código para JavaScript.
  • dotenv - Carga variables de entorno desde un archivo .env en process.env.
  • postgresql - Sistema de gestión de bases de datos..
  • cors - Middleware de Express para habilitar el intercambio de recursos de origen cruzado (CORS).
  • jsonwebtoken - Biblioteca para generar y verificar tokens de JSON Web.
  • logger-express - Middleware para registrar solicitudes HTTP en Express.
  • pg - Cliente PostgreSQL para Node.js.
  • bcryptjs - Librería para hashear contraseñas en Node.js.
  • jest - Framework de pruebas para JavaScript.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• JavaScript 94.0%
  • CSS 5.6%
  • HTML 0.4%